What Does .22 LR Ammunition Do in the Firearm You Are Actually Using?

A .22 LR cartridge may carry one advertised velocity on the box, but that does not mean it will produce that velocity from every firearm.

Barrel length can make a substantial difference. A load that produces supersonic velocity from a rifle may behave very differently when fired through a short-barreled pistol. That difference can be especially important when shooting suppressed, because the ammunition’s velocity affects both its performance and the sound perceived by the shooter.

To see how significant that difference could be, Tom at Triumph Sporting Arms tested a selection of .22 LR ammunition through two suppressed firearms:

  • Ruger Precision Rimfire with an 18-inch barrel
  • Ruger Mark IV pistol with a 4.4-inch barrel
  • CGS Hydra SS suppressor
  • 15 rounds of each tested load

The results demonstrate why the velocity printed on an ammunition box should be treated as a reference point—not a guarantee of how that ammunition will perform from your firearm.

The Same Ammunition Produced Very Different Results

Several of the high-velocity loads lived up to their reputation when fired through the 18-inch rifle.

CCI Mini-Mag averaged 1,273 feet per second. Remington Viper averaged 1,260 feet per second. CCI Velocitor averaged 1,353 feet per second. Aguila Interceptor led the entire test at 1,462 feet per second.

The results changed considerably when the same loads were fired through the 4.4-inch Ruger Mark IV.

Ammunition18-Inch Rifle4.4-Inch PistolDifference
Aguila Interceptor, 40 grain1,462 fps1,208 fps-254 fps
CCI Velocitor, 40 grain1,353 fps1,041 fps-312 fps
CCI Mini-Mag, 40 grain1,273 fps1,059 fps-214 fps
Remington Viper, 36 grain1,260 fps1,036 fps-224 fps
CCI Standard Velocity, 40 grain1,103 fps961 fps-142 fps
Federal Suppressor, 45 grain873 fps879 fps+6 fps
CCI Quiet, 40 grain760 fps652 fps-108 fps

The Velocitor experienced the largest average reduction among these selected loads, losing 312 feet per second when moving from the rifle to the pistol.

Mini-Mag and Viper also lost more than 200 feet per second. Both were substantially faster from the rifle but remained below 1,100 feet per second on average from the pistol used in this test.

Aguila Interceptor Was the Clear Exception

Tom’s original observation was that most .22 LR ammunition is likely to remain subsonic when fired from a pistol—but that Aguila Interceptor is unusually hot.

The chronograph results support that conclusion.

Aguila Interceptor averaged 1,208 feet per second from the 4.4-inch pistol. Its slowest recorded pistol shot was 1,177 feet per second, while its fastest reached 1,267 feet per second.

It also produced considerably more calculated muzzle energy than the other pistol loads:

  • Aguila Interceptor: 130 foot-pounds
  • CCI Mini-Mag: 100 foot-pounds
  • CCI Velocitor: 96 foot-pounds
  • Remington Viper: 86 foot-pounds
  • CCI Standard Velocity: 82 foot-pounds

For shooters seeking the greatest velocity and energy among the ammunition tested, Aguila Interceptor was the clear leader. For someone trying to minimize the ballistic crack associated with supersonic ammunition, however, that additional velocity may be undesirable.

That illustrates an important point: the “best” ammunition depends on what the shooter is trying to accomplish.

Not Every Load Reacted the Same Way

The results also show that ammunition does not lose a fixed amount of velocity when it is fired through a shorter barrel.

For example, CCI Velocitor lost 312 feet per second, while CCI Standard Velocity lost 142 feet per second. CCI Quiet lost 108 feet per second.

Federal Suppressor was especially interesting. It averaged 873 feet per second from the rifle and 879 feet per second from the pistol—a difference of only six feet per second. That small difference is well within the normal shot-to-shot variation observed during the test and should not be interpreted as evidence that the pistol made the ammunition faster.

Instead, it shows that Federal Suppressor produced very similar average velocities from these two particular firearms.

Different powders, bullet weights, chamber dimensions, firearm tolerances, and barrel lengths can all affect the final result. This is why ammunition should be evaluated in the firearm in which it will actually be used.

Standard-Velocity Ammunition May Make More Sense in a Suppressed Rifle

The rifle results also explain Tom’s recommendation to consider standard-velocity ammunition when shooting a suppressed .22 LR rifle.

Several loads marketed for greater velocity produced averages well above the standard-velocity loads when fired through the 18-inch barrel. That additional velocity may provide more energy, but it can also work against the goal of obtaining the mildest possible suppressed report.

Loads such as CCI Standard Velocity, Eley Match, Eley Contact, Eley Bench Rest Outlaw, Eley Club, Federal Suppressor, CCI Suppressor, CCI Quiet, and RWS Subsonic all averaged below the higher-velocity offerings in the rifle test.

That does not make the high-velocity loads bad ammunition. It simply means their advantages and disadvantages change depending on the firearm and the shooter’s objective.

What This Test Tells Us

The most important lesson is not that one .22 LR load is right for everyone.

It is that ammunition performance is firearm-dependent.

A load that is fast from an 18-inch rifle may lose several hundred feet per second from a short-barreled pistol. A cartridge that produces the desired suppressed performance in one platform may create a very different result in another. Even ammunition bearing the same caliber designation can vary significantly in velocity, energy, consistency, sound, and function.

For this reason, shooters should test their chosen ammunition in the firearm they intend to use. Published velocities and chronograph comparisons are helpful starting points, but they cannot replace testing the actual combination of firearm, barrel, suppressor, and ammunition.

In this particular test, most of the ammunition fired through the Ruger Mark IV remained substantially slower than it was through the Ruger Precision Rimfire. Aguila Interceptor was the notable exception, producing the highest pistol velocity and energy by a wide margin.

When choosing .22 LR ammunition, the right question is not simply, “Which load is fastest?”

The better question is, “Which load produces the performance I want from my firearm?”


Testing Note

These results apply to the specific firearms, suppressor, ammunition samples, and testing conditions used. Results may vary with a different firearm, barrel length, suppressor, ammunition lot, temperature, elevation, or chronograph setup. Chronograph data does not by itself establish accuracy, terminal performance, reliability, or suitability for a particular purpose.
